Isn’t that panda adorable?!  I wish I could give you all flowers and cards but I’ll have to settle for sharing my card with you today!  I purchased the Biggest Fan and Friends for All Seasons: Spring stamp sets from WPlus9 at the same time and I immediately had the idea of altering my panda to fit with the sentiment set!  I inked the top of my sentiment with Miami Spice ink and used my mini-MISTI to stamp it on a piece of white cardstock.  Then I inked the sentiment a second time with Sweet Nectar ink but cleaned the ink off the top and bottom of my sentiment before stamping.  Finally I inked the sentiment a third time with Sweet Gelato ink and cleaned the ink off the top and middle of my sentiment before stamping to create an ombre look.

Next I took a post-it note and masked off the sentiment before stamping my panda.  Masking allows the panda to look like he’s hiding behind the sentiment.  I stamped the flower arrangement from the same set and colored it with copics to match the inks.  I used the same inks to stamp a few hearts and then went over the hearts, sentiment, and flowers with my spectrum noir sparkle marker.  Finally I added a few black confetti hearts from The Ton, scored two lines along the side of my card panel, and adhered it to a card base!
